The red wine Dirupi Nebbiolo Valtellina Superiore DOCG, vintage 2019 from the winery Dirupi has been rated in 2022 by Othmar Kiem, Simon Staffler with 91 Falstaff points. It is a wine made from the grape variety Nebbiolo from the region Lombardia in Italy.
Tasting Notes
Bright ruby red with a delicately brightening rim. Nose of fine peppery savouriness, with hints of wet stone, some cherry and geranium. Crisp on the palate, with vivid tannins, juicy, well stretched, savoury undertone, remains vivid for a long time, then somewhat austere on the finish.
